Specifications
Series: --
Packaging: Tube 
Part Status: Obsolete
Type: Simple Reset/Power-On Reset
Number of Voltages Monitored: 1
Output: Push-Pull, Totem Pole
Reset: Active Low
Reset Timeout: 140 ms Minimum
Voltage - Threshold: 2.93V
Operating Temperature: 0°C ~ 70°C (TA)
Mounting Type: Surface Mount
Package / Case: 8-SOIC (0.154", 3.90mm Width)
Supplier Device Package: 8-SOIC
Base Part Number: MAX706
